This years Celtic Festival in Cornwall is from 17th - 21st October at Perranporth.

At Lowender the sessions seem to take place upstairs in the hotel bar and happen on an ad hoc basis. Last time the Saturday night one went on and on. When we went to the bar in the hotel at 11 next morning there was just one lonely Cornish guy in kilt on a chair in the middle of the floor away with the faries but looking like he was the last at a bloody good party!
